Sergey Neverov at the APA session noted the inadmissibility of restraining development of other states by Western states

Russian parliamentary delegation takes part in the 13th plenary session of the Asian Parliamentary Assembly which is held in Antalya in Türkiye

called on the world parliamentarians at the session of the Asian Parliamentary Assembly (APA) to join efforts to prevent a nuclear catastrophe that could be caused by shelling by Ukrainian militants of the infrastructure of nuclear power plants.

“The Kiev Nazi regime is committing terrorist attacks against civilians, shelling the critical infrastructure of nuclear power plants. Such actions could lead to tragedy, a nuclear catastrophe. It is important for us to do everything to prevent such situations,” said Sergey Neverov at the plenary session.

He recalled that Washington had blocked the adoption by the UN Security Council of a resolution on the creation of a commission on investigation into the US military biological activities on the territory of Ukraine, as those activities posed a threat to all mankind.

“Let me recall that Russian experts have revealed the facts of US military biological activity on the territory of Ukraine. There have also been revealed facts of violation by the United States of America of the Convention on the Prohibition of the Development and Stockpiling of Chemical Weapons,” stressed the Deputy Chairman of the State Duma. “Washington and its satellites, as it was expected, blocked the adoption by the UN Security Council of a resolution introduced by our country on the creation of a commission which could investigate those crimes. That means that they have something to hide. The Russian parliament appealed to its foreign colleagues and adopted a statement on the inadmissibility of developing biological and toxin weapons,” he added.

The main topic of the session is the development of multilateral cooperation in a rapidly changing world, and all participants understand that the Western world uses double standards, according to Sergey Neverov. “That was also stated by Speaker of the Grand National Assembly of Türkiye Mustafa Şentop, and he is absolutely right that we must make the format of interaction more effective: there should be initiatives to solve the problems of Asian countries coming from the countries of the region, taking into account socio-cultural features,” said the Deputy Chairman of the State Duma.

Sergey Neverov stressed that sanctions and creating barriers to the full participation of parliamentary delegations in the activities of international associations “is unacceptable”. “The US is trying to restrain the development of other states to maintain its hegemony. This approach is used in relation to all our countries, and we will do everything to protect our sovereignty and develop relations on the principles of non-interference in the internal affairs of sovereign states. Washington and Brussels are interested in the escalation of conflicts, destruction of traditional values and religion in order to take a person away from the family and society, leave this person alone with the problems and make dependent,” he stressed.

The 13th plenary session of the Asian Parliamentary Assembly is chaired by the Speaker of the Turkish Parliament Mustafa Şentop, started on January 8. Parliamentary delegations from 27 countries take part in the session.
